Output e0da73f42daa121af4e7304e676753228e22362edbd96d6b85b7877b77a8df89:1

value
14608601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ccea6b12720d123c559508ca6183c00163bdd268 OP_EQUAL
address
3LNWbLqBZ6BmWq9BvyxutoDpgH4EXqM3zE
transaction
e0da73f42daa121af4e7304e676753228e22362edbd96d6b85b7877b77a8df89
spent
true